MacKinnon Water Solutions:
Your Well Water Experts
Call: 613-732-4923
Team MacKinnon
Careers
Water Services
WELL DRILLING
WATER PRESSURE
WATER TREATMENT
Locations
Quote / Contact
Shop
0 items
Team MacKinnon
Careers
Water Services
WELL DRILLING
WATER PRESSURE
WATER TREATMENT
Locations
Quote / Contact
Shop
0 items
Teams
Home
Teams
Garry Williamson
Garry Williamson